

/* Start:/local/templates/main/components/bitrix/catalog/catalog/style.css?1759779901104*/
.section-contacts-app {margin-top: 0!important;}  .product-gallery__label--soon {background: #DD56B5;}

/* End */


/* Start:/local/templates/main/components/bitrix/catalog.element/element/style.css?17797276462543*/
.marketplace-btn-block, .product-price-line__btn-wrap {
    max-width: 530px;
    margin-bottom: 25px;
    margin-top: 15px;
}

.product-price-line__btn-wrap .b-btn {
    padding: 15px 20px;
    font-size: 14px;
    width: 100%;
}

.product-price-line + .marketplace-btn-block {
    margin-top: 0;
}

.page-row.params-selects + .marketplace-btn-block {
    margin-top: -25px;
}

.marketplace-btn-block .i-btn + .i-btn {
    margin-top: 10px;
}

@media only screen and (min-width: 1365px) {
    .page-col.page-col--w50 {
        width: 100%;
        max-width: 358px;
    }
}

@media only screen and (max-width: 1365px) {
    .marketplace-btn-block {
        max-width: 100%;
    }
}

@media only screen and (max-width: 980.333333333333px) {
    .page-row.params-selects .page-col.page-col--w50 {
        width: 100%;
    }

    .marketplace-btn-block .btn {
        padding: 10px !important;
    }
}

.recommended-price {
    margin: 20px 0;
}

.i-btn {
    text-transform: lowercase;
}

.product-price-line__btn--wp img {
    width: 25px;
    margin-right: 15px;
}

.detail-mp-block-item {
    width: 100%;
    margin-bottom: 5px;
}

.btn.product-price-line__btn, .detail-mp-block-item {
    padding: 10px 0 !important;
    margin-bottom: 5px;
    width: 100%;
}

.fancybox-close-small svg {
    fill: #ffffff !important;
}

.usage-instruction__right {
    margin-bottom: 60px;
}

.usage-instruction__content h5 {
    margin: 15px 0;
    font-size: 20px;
}

.application-steps, .default-ui ol, .master-class-list,
.usage-instruction__left ol,
.usage-instruction__left ul
{
    margin-bottom: 30px;
}

.usage-instruction__content a {
    text-decoration: underline !important;
}

.swiper-container {
    opacity: 0;
    transform: translateY(20px);
    transition: opacity 0.6s ease-out 0.2s, transform 0.6s ease-out 0.2s;
}

.swiper-container.swiper-container-initialized {
    opacity: 1;
    transform: translateY(0);
}

.swiper-container:not(.swiper-container-initialized) .swiper-wrapper {
    display: none;
}

.swiper-container:not(.swiper-container-initialized) .swiper-slide {
    display: none;
}

.swiper-container:not(.swiper-container-initialized) {
    visibility: hidden;
}

.product-label-list {
    opacity: 1;
    transition: opacity 0.7s ease-out 0.3s;
}

.swiper-container:not(.swiper-container-initialized) + .product-label-list {
    opacity: 0;
}

.usage-instruction__content ul {
    padding-left: 15px;
}

.usage-instruction__content ul li {
    list-style-type: disc;
    margin-bottom: 20px;
    line-height: 1.5;
}

/* End */


/* Start:/local/templates/main/components/bitrix/catalog.item/item-catalog/style.css?17597799011058*/
/* .catalog__item:hover .item-meta__price { display: none; } .item-meta__right { min-height: 100%; display: flex; flex-direction: column; justify-content: center; } .item-meta__right { transform: translateY(-100%); min-height: initial; position: absolute; z-index: 20; left: 0; right: 0; padding: 8px; text-align: center; background-color: rgb(200 187 155); opacity: 0; top: 0; transition-property: opacity, transform; transition-timing-function: linear; transition-duration: .25s; } .catalog__item:hover .item-meta__right { opacity: 1; transform: translateY(0); } .catalog__item:hover .item-tile__name { font-size: 0; } */  a.i-btn.i-btn--mb10 {transition: all .2s ease-in-out!important;}  .item-tile__label--soon {background-color: #DD56B5;}  .i-btn.i-btn--out {font-size: 13px;padding: 13px 31px;background: #7FBC18;color: #ffffff!important;display: flex;align-items: center;text-transform: uppercase;font-weight: 700;justify-content: center;}  .i-btn.i-btn--out:hover {background: #17c459;}  .i-btn--out img {width: 15px;height: 15px;margin-right: 7px;}

/* End */
/* /local/templates/main/components/bitrix/catalog/catalog/style.css?1759779901104 */
/* /local/templates/main/components/bitrix/catalog.element/element/style.css?17797276462543 */
/* /local/templates/main/components/bitrix/catalog.item/item-catalog/style.css?17597799011058 */
